Poochyena, the bite Pokémon from Hoenn, can be found in the wild in Pokémon Go. Yes, Poochyena can be shiny in Pokémon Go!

Mightyena isn’t actually a complete wash in the Great League of PvP, but its shadow version is preferred. Either way, these are pretty nice shinies — and as with all shinies, they’re worth keeping an eye out for.

What is the shiny rate for Poochyena in Pokémon Go?

As per old research by the now-defunct website The Silph Road (via Wayback Machine), the shiny rate for Pokémon on a regular day is approximately one in 500. Poochyena is not a confirmed Pokémon that gets a “permaboost” (meaning that it’s a rare spawn and thus gets a boosted shiny rate).

What can I do to attract more shiny Pokémon?

Not much, unfortunately. It appears to be random chance. Shiny Pokémon catch rates are set by developer Niantic, and they are typically only boosted during special events like Community Days or Safari Zones, or in Legendary Raids. There are no consumable items that boost shiny Pokémon rates.
